    It's a bit of a "good news, bad news" situation when it comes to Mortal Kombat 9 (MK9) on the PPSSPP emulator. The critical thing to know is that Mortal Kombat 9 was never officially released for the PSP

    . Because it doesn't exist as a native PSP game, there is no "real" highly compressed ISO file of MK9 that will run on PPSSPP with original graphics.

    However, the community has found two workarounds that you'll see in those "highly compressed" download links: 1. The MK9 Mod for Mortal Kombat: Unchained

    Most of the "MK9 PPSSPP ISO" files you find online are actually Mortal Kombat: Unchained a native PSP game) that has been heavily modified. What it is:

    The developers swap textures, UI elements, and character models to make the game

    It runs smoothly on the PPSSPP emulator and is usually small (around 300 MB - 600 MB compressed). You’re still playing the older MK: Deception engine, not the actual 2011 reboot gameplay. 2. Vita3K or PC Versions If you want the

    MK9 gameplay on a mobile device, you have to look beyond PPSSPP:

    While many sites claim to offer a "highly compressed" ISO of Mortal Kombat 9 for the PPSSPP emulator, it is important to know that Mortal Kombat 9

    was never officially released for the PlayStation Portable (PSP)

    Because PPSSPP is a PSP emulator, it cannot run the original MK9 files (which were released for PS3, Xbox 360, and PC). Most "MK9 PPSSPP" downloads you find online fall into one of two categories: Mortal Kombat: Unchained (The Real PSP Game)

    If you want to play a legitimate Mortal Kombat game on the PPSSPP emulator, you should look for Mortal Kombat: Unchained What it is : A portable port of Mortal Kombat: Deception

    : It includes exclusive characters like Shao Kahn, Goro, Jax, and Kitana that weren't in the original console version. Why it's confused with MK9 : Some fans have created modded versions

    that include MK9-style textures and character skins to make it look like the newer game. 2.
